Economy

The economy of Winton, CA employs 4.5k people. In 2024, the largest industries in Winton, CA were Manufacturing (849 people), Agriculture, Forestry, Fishing & Hunting (745 people), and Construction (572 people), and the highest paying industries were Retail Trade ($52,566), Transportation & Warehousing, & Utilities ($50,104), and Transportation & Warehousing ($50,104).

Poverty & Diversity

14% of the population for whom poverty status is determined in Winton, CA (1.65k out of 11.8k people) live below the poverty line, a number that is higher than the national average of 12.5%. The largest demographic living in poverty are Females 55 - 64, followed by Females 25 - 34 and then Males 35 - 44.

The most common racial or ethnic group living below the poverty line in Winton, CA is Hispanic, followed by Other and White.

The Census Bureau uses a set of money income thresholds that vary by family size and composition to determine who classifies as impoverished. If a family's total income is less than the family's threshold than that family and every individual in it is considered to be living in poverty.

Health

87.7% of the population of Winton, CA has health coverage, with 28.1% on employee plans, 46.9% on Medicaid, 4.64% on Medicare, 7.38% on non-group plans, and 0.662% on military or VA plans.

Primary care physicians in California see 1,233 patients per year on average, which represents a 0% change from the previous year (1,233 patients). Compare this to dentists who see 1076 patients per year, and mental health providers who see 213 patients per year.
